ABC10M6: the alphabet challenge is on the letter M with a double challenge of minerals. My M is the big, glowing moon and for minerals, I have both gold and silver embossing powder.
I focused on her galaxy background - though I did an inky background and her fabulous moon. Such cute cards!
I used the watercolor tissue paper technique to create my moon adding gold embossing powder for some sparkle. SCS has a wonderful tutorial here for watercolor tissue paper: Tissue Paper Watercolor Tutorials at Splitcoaststampers I used Wild Honey, Antique Linen, and a hint of Black Soot to watercolor my moon.
Then I created my galaxy background with fossilized amber, seedless preserves, peacock feathers, salty ocean, and black soot distress oxide ink.
I stamped my big dipper with Versamark and used sparkly silver embossing powder to highlight it. The sentiment is a little hard to read in the photo but it says shoot for the moon.
